Title: **Mark J. Hahn: Innovator in Machine-to-Machine Connections and Location Proximity Technologies**
Introduction
Mark J. Hahn, based in Stow, MA, has made significant contributions to the field of technology through his innovative inventions. With a total of 19 patents to his name, he has developed solutions that enhance machine-to-machine communication and improve location-based services.
Latest Patents
Among his most recent inventions is the **One Touch Machine to Machine Device Connection**, a computing device that executes a device connection application. This innovation allows for establishing ad-hoc data connections between devices, facilitating seamless interactions with network-based services using user accounts. Additionally, Mark has patented a technology called **Privacy-Based Device Location Proximity**, which enhances user privacy by determining the likelihood that one geographic area is within another, based on queries from user devices.
Career Highlights
Mark has had a distinguished career working with notable companies in the telecommunications sector, including Verizon Patent and Licensing Inc. and Verizon Laboratories Inc. His work at these organizations has allowed him to pioneer technologies that improve connectivity and user experience.
Collaborations
Throughout his career, Mark has collaborated with talented individuals such as Paul T. Schultz and Robert A. Sartini. These collaborations have enriched his work and contributed to the successful development of various patented technologies.
